Output 8da57838fdbead85ea7e9c895e5cbf874e393b99b6fc5d3a4118961775218770:8

value
598829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 507011746cd8a70e855561794cf4feb27d2f8bb3 OP_EQUAL
address
392LEXM72DN7Z5vxEdwDpWMMJiM5FU7mkJ
transaction
8da57838fdbead85ea7e9c895e5cbf874e393b99b6fc5d3a4118961775218770